  • [ask] cpu core on BF3?

    i'm curios,

    will i5 3470 quad-cored processor use all the core tasks distributed equally at performance at low setting?(all 4 cores work together)
    or just 2 core will proceed it all?

    because i see a dual-core E5800 3.2ghz can play it smoothly (not very) paired with GTX550Ti at ultra setting..
    and i don't find it significantly increased performance on i5+the same graphic card through..

  • #2
    Re: [ask] cpu core on BF3?

    it probably depends on the game settings for high settings it probably will for low settings i dont know,it all depends on how much demand it puts on the cpu

    bf3 is a multithreaded game,so it will make use of all cores and threads

    you would see a bigger improvement by upgrading the graphic card

          ok thx, btw, one last question

          does ram size affect the game play?
          i mean a dual-channel 2x1gb and 2x2gb on battlefield will it increase the fps?

          Comment


          • #6
            Re: [ask] cpu core on BF3?

            you need a 64bit operating system to use more than 3.5gb of memory

            yes more ram will help,it will make the game run smoother,6-8gb should be plenty,i found it stuttered/jerked alot with just 4gb,in games like l.a noire at 1920x1080,below that resolution it was fine
